Hungary's Electrical Grid Hits New Summer Peak Amidst Heatwave
Hungary's electrical grid hit a record high of 6951 MW due to a heatwave affecting central Europe. The power grid operator, Mavir, stated that the peak load could be surpassed later this week based on current weather forecasts.
